What’s That Spike?

You might have seen the readouts and asked yourself—what’s that thin spike before the P wave all about? Great question! This spike indicates that a pacemaker is pacing the atria. Essentially, the spike is the electrical impulse generated by the pacemaker to kick off depolarization in the atrial tissue. So, when you see that little spike, it’s a signal that the atria are taking the lead in heart contractions. Isn’t that fascinating?

But here’s the deal: if a pacemaker were stimulating the ventricles instead, you'd see the spike arrive before the QRS complex—notice the difference?
